how vector surge relay works ?

Vector surge relay compares the previous cycle with the
latest. If there is a considerable import or export ( say
20 % ) of the genrator capacity then a sudden disconnection
of the grid supply will cause either a load throw off in
case of export and load on in case of import. This will
cause the generators either underloaded or overloaded (
over accelerated or deaccelerated ) . This loading and
unloading on the generator will shift the cycle of the
genrator by some degrees. If this difference in cycle is
within the trip setting of the relay the relay will
generate a tripping command.
For example
50 HZ frequecy cycle means 50 Cycle / Second
so 1 cycle will take 20 msec
20 msec = 360 deg ( Angle for 1 full cycle )
1 msec = 18 Deg
If the relay setting is at 9 deg means a time delay of 0.5
msec in crossing of previous cycle happen then the relay
will trip.
If the cycle measurement repetation is of 4 cycle then the
relay will compare the previous 4 cycles.
